Pricing Review — Calder Line

Welcome aboard! Quick rundown for you: the Calder kettle line is priced about 8% under where it should be. Margins slipped to 31% after the spring freight bump, and we never passed that through. Marsden Retail keeps asking for volume discounts we can't really afford. My suggestion: a 5% list increase in Q2, phased by region starting with Tollbrook. Finance has modeled it and demand looks sticky enough. One more thing you should see before the board call.

internal memo for kafof-tadup: Headcount on the Juleth team goes from 44 to 91 by the end of May. Gross margin on Juleth came in at 20 percent against a plan of 64 percent.

Subject: Retention sweeper rollout — please read before touching cron configs

Team, the Quillbrook retention sweeper now runs nightly and hard-deletes records past their policy window in two passes: a dry-run audit, then the actual purge twenty minutes later. Future maintainers: do not shorten that gap — downstream snapshot jobs depend on it. All deletions are logged with batch counts, and the audit output is retained for ninety days. The deploy that introduced this behavior is traceable via the token below.

build token for fajop-kageg: htk14_a2d40227103e0f

# Churn Review — Harrowgate Pilot (Managers Only)

For the finance team: churn in the Harrowgate pilot reached 11.6% in the second quarter, concentrated among accounts onboarded during the launch promotion. Exit surveys cite pricing confusion rather than product dissatisfaction. The retention task force, led by Oswin Parr, proposes a simplified tier structure with costs absorbed within the existing pilot budget. Forecast adjustments are reflected in the Q3 model. The directors have added a confidential note below.

board note of kawif-fajof: Ulaielek Group is in early talks to buy Tamaxax Partners for about $53.5 million. The Briion launch date is June 5, and nothing goes to the press before then. Legal wants the Frairix Logistics term sheet redrafted before October 2.

14:05 — Cutover from the homegrown Quillbox queue to Ferrowheel began. We drained in-flight jobs, froze enqueues for six minutes, and replayed the shadow log to verify no loss. New hires: this is why the dual-write flag still exists in config. Rollback was never triggered. The trace token captured at cutover is recorded immediately below.

trace token, bawep-fahof: htk6_262092